98. Example of Destructor in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

FAQs on 98. Example of Destructor in C++ (Hindi) Video Lecture -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

1. कॉन्स्ट्रक्टर और डिस्ट्रक्टर में क्या अंतर है?
उत्तर: कॉन्स्ट्रक्टर एक विशेष प्रकार का फ़ंक्शन है जो ऑब्जेक्ट को इनिशियलाइज़ करने के लिए उपयोग किया जाता है, जबकि डिस्ट्रक्टर ऑब्जेक्ट को डेस्ट्रॉय करने के लिए उपयोग किया जाता है। कॉन्स्ट्रक्टर ऑब्जेक्ट को बनाने के समय चलाया जाता है, जबकि डिस्ट्रक्टर ऑब्जेक्ट को जब ऑब्जेक्ट का उपयोग समाप्त हो जाता है, तो वह चलाया जाता है। इसलिए, ये दोनों आपस में उलझने वाले कार्यों को सुनिश्चित करने में मदद करते हैं।
2. कॉन्स्ट्रक्टर और डिस्ट्रक्टर का उपयोग क्यों किया जाता है?
उत्तर: कॉन्स्ट्रक्टर और डिस्ट्रक्टर का उपयोग ऑब्जेक्ट के जीवन की अवधि को संभालने के लिए किया जाता है। कॉन्स्ट्रक्टर ऑब्जेक्ट को बनाने के लिए उपयोग किया जाता है, जबकि डिस्ट्रक्टर ऑब्जेक्ट को ऑब्जेक्ट को डेस्ट्रॉय करने के लिए उपयोग किया जाता है। ये दोनों तरीके सुनिश्चित करते हैं कि जब ऑब्जेक्ट का उपयोग समाप्त हो जाता है, तो उसके साथ लिंक रहने वाले संसाधनों को स्वचालित रूप से छोड़ दिया जाता है।
3. क्या डिस्ट्रक्टर को ऑब्जेक्ट के निर्माण के समय खोला जा सकता है?
उत्तर: नहीं, डिस्ट्रक्टर को ऑब्जेक्ट के निर्माण के समय खोला नहीं जा सकता है। यह सिर्फ जब ऑब्जेक्ट का उपयोग समाप्त हो जाता है, तब चलाया जाता है। डिस्ट्रक्टर लगभग विनाशील होता है और इसे बस उसी वक्त चलाया जाता है जब ऑब्जेक्ट को डेस्ट्रॉय करने की जरूरत होती है।
4. क्या डिस्ट्रक्टर को वापसी मान्य नहीं की जा सकती है?
उत्तर: हां, डिस्ट्रक्टर को वापसी मान्य नहीं की जा सकती है। डिस्ट्रक्टर का उपयोग करते समय हम यह सुनिश्चित करते हैं कि ऑब्जेक्ट के साथ जुड़े संसाधन स्वचालित रूप से छोड़े जाते हैं और इसे वापस नहीं लिया जा सकता है। यह शारीरिक या मानसिक ठगी को रोकने में मदद करता है और ऑब्जेक्ट की सुरक्षा सुनिश्चित करता है।
5. क्या हम C++ में भी डिस्ट्रक्टर का उपयोग कर सकते हैं?
उत्तर: हां, हम C++ में भी डिस्ट्रक्टर का उपयोग कर सकते हैं। डिस्ट्रक्टर C++ भाषा का भाग है और यह ऑब्जेक्ट को डेस्ट्रॉय करने के लिए उपयोग किया जाता है। यह मूल रूप से एक विशेष प्रकार का फ़ंक्शन है जो ऑब्जेक्ट को फाइनलाइज़ करने के लिए उपयोग किया जाता है, जब उसका उपयोग समाप्त हो जाता है।
Related Searches

98. Example of Destructor in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

,

Objective type Questions

,

Previous Year Questions with Solutions

,

Viva Questions

,

MCQs

,

Extra Questions

,

Exam

,

pdf

,

Semester Notes

,

ppt

,

98. Example of Destructor in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

,

Sample Paper

,

past year papers

,

video lectures

,

mock tests for examination

,

Free

,

Summary

,

practice quizzes

,

98. Example of Destructor in C++ (Hindi) Video Lecture | Learn to Program with C++: Beginner to Expert (in Hindi) - Back-End Programming

,

Important questions

,

shortcuts and tricks

,

study material

;